expose exposure 有什么区别?
expose和exposure的区别有释义不同,词性不同,侧重点不同。
一、释义不同
1、expose:陈述,阐述,揭露;暴露,显露。
示例:The Budget does expose the lies ministers were telling a year ago
译文:预算案无疑揭穿了部长们一年前所说的谎话。
2、exposure:面临,遭受危险或不快;(在电视、报纸等上的)亮相,被报道。
示例:All the candidates have been getting an enormous amount of exposure on television and in the press.
译文:所有候选人都在电视和报刊上频频亮相。
二、词性不同
1、expose:expose可作为名词和动词。
2、exposure:exposure只能作为名词。
三、侧重点不同
1、expose:expose侧重于揭露的动作。
2、exposure:exposure侧重于事实的存在性。

exposure /ɪkˈspəʊʒə/ CET4 TEM4
1.N-UNCOUNT Exposureto something dangerous means being in a situation where it might affect you. 暴露
例:
Exposure to lead is known to damage the brains of young children.
已知接触铅会损害幼童的大脑。
2.N-UNCOUNT Exposure is the harmful effect on your body caused by very cold weather. 受冻
例:
He was suffering from exposure and shock but his condition was said to be stable.
他受冻休克,但他的状态据说很稳定。
3.N-UNCOUNT The exposure of a well-known person is the revealing of the fact that they are bad or immoral in some way. 揭发
例:
He undertook increasingly dangerous assignments until his exposure as a spy.
在间谍身份暴露之前他一直从事日益危险的任务。
4.N-UNCOUNT Exposure is publicity that a person, company, or product receives. 宣传
例:
All the candidates have been getting an enormous amount of exposure on television and in the press.
所有候选人都在争取大量的电视和新闻媒体宣传。
5.N-COUNT In photography, an exposure is a single photograph. 底片
例:
Larger drawings tend to require two or three exposures to cover them.
较大的图画需要两到三张底片来覆盖。
exposure是什么意思,暴露翻译
ex‧po‧sure n AC / ɪk'spəʊʒə ; ɪkˋspoʒɚ /
英 / ɪk'spəʊʒə /
1 TO DANGER 受危害
[U] when someone is in a situation where they are not protected from something dangerous or unpleasant 暴露
[+ to ]
Prolonged exposure to the sun can cause skin cancer.
长时间晒太阳会导致皮肤癌。
2 TRUTH 真相
[U] the action of showing the truth about someone or something, especially when it is bad 揭发,揭露
[+ of ]
the exposure of his underground political activity
对他地下政治活动的揭露
[+ as ]
her fear of exposure as a spy
她对间谍身份被揭露的惧怕
3 PUBLIC ATTENTION 公众的注意
[U] the attention that someone or something gets from newspapers, television etc 报道,关注
SYN publicity
The failure of their marriage has got a lot of exposure recently.
他俩婚姻失败一事最近被频频曝光。
每日一词:exposure
exposure
英英释义:the chance to experience new ideas, ways of life, etc
例句:His business trip to the US in 1995 gave Jack Ma early exposure to the Internet.
2. 为什么选这个词?
“exposure”是不可数名词,有“揭发、暴露、照片曝光、报道”等意思。除此之外,它还有个非常常见、地道、好用的用法:表示“体验、接触”。作这个意思讲,它后面一般接介词 to, 也就是 exposure to something。我们来看几个例句。
比如,马云是在 1995 年去美国出差时最早接触到互联网,就可以说:
His business trip to the US in 1995 gave Jack Ma early exposure to the Internet.
很多北欧人(比如瑞典人)的英语很好是因为他们从小就可以很容易接触到英语电影和电视节目,我们就可以说:
Many Nordics speak good English because of their exposure to English-language movies and TV shows from an early age.
之前采访一个母语英语的菲律宾朋友怎么看待英语语法学习,他是这么回答的:
Grammar is the foundation of English proficiency. There’s just no way around it. For a student whose English is a second language, he or she has to master the rules and know when to break them. It takes time and exposure.
这里的“exposure”就是要多多接触、不断练习的意思。
另外,exposure 的动词形式是 expose,上面的几个例句也可以用 expose 改写。比如第一个有关马云的例句还可以写成:
Jack Ma was first exposed to the Internet when he took a business trip to the US in 1999.
